Ange Postecoglou sends a clear message about his Tottenham Hotspur future during family holiday in Greece

0 3

Ange Postecoglou has seemingly piled even more pressure on Daniel Levy by further teasing Tottenham Hotspur fans about what his third season at Tottenham may have in store.

A final decision on Postecoglou’s future is expected to be made by the coming days as Daniel Levy mulls over whether to give the Australian a chance to build on the Europa League success.

Some reports have indicated that Levy has already made the decision to sack Postecoglou and that Tottenham are waiting for the euphoria of the Europa League win to die down before making it public.

However, based on the sentiment on social media, it is clear that sacking the Australian immediately after ending the club’s 17-year trophy drought will divide the Tottenham fan base once again, creating further unrest.

During the club’s recent trophy parade outside the Tottenham Hotspur Stadium, Postecoglou teased Spurs fans by insisting season three of a TV series is often better than season two.

Ange Postecoglou has spoken about his Tottenham future

The Tottenham boss is now on a well-deserved holiday in Greece with his family after creating history with the Lilywhites.

Postecoglou has made it clear that he has unfinished business at Tottenham, and the 59-year-old has now given another statement which indicates that he expects to be in charge of the club at the start of the 2025-26 campaign.

ABC News segment Australian Story caught up with the Spurs boss during his holiday and he told the outlet about the club’s Europa League success: “I didn’t want us to just enjoy the moment. I also wanted us to think about what’s next, you know — don’t settle for this.

“We’ve got a taste of it now. My players have got a taste for it. The club’s got a taste for it. Well, let’s make sure we’re back here again.”

Postecoglou has delivered a defiant message on holiday

Ange Postecoglou will certainly be aware that his future at Tottenham is far from certain and we already know from his press conferences that he keeps a close check on what is being reported in the media.

This statement is clearly intended to put even more pressure on Daniel Levy and the Tottenham hierarchy and to send a message to the Spurs fans that he is a winner, who will continue delivering silverware to the club.

Whether it has the desired effect remains to be seen, with some sources claiming that Postecoglou’s chances of remaining as Tottenham manager are less than 5 per cent.
